Bulldog was founded in 1920 and has spent more than a century supplying the connection hardware that heavy trailers depend on. Its market has always been the demanding end: agricultural, military and utility applications where a coupler failure is not an inconvenience but a serious incident. The brand summarises its position as Tough and Tested, and it sits within the Horizon Global towing group alongside Reese, Draw-Tite, Fulton, Tekonsha, Bargman and Wesbar.
Gooseneck equipment is the brand's signature. Gooseneck hitches mount in the truck bed over the rear axle, which places the load where the chassis can carry it properly and allows far tighter turning than a receiver hitch permits. Matching gooseneck couplers attach at the trailer end, in round tube and square configurations across the capacity range used by livestock, equipment and flatbed trailers.
The conventional trailer coupler range is built around the Wedge-Latch mechanism, which uses a wedge to take up wear between coupler and ball rather than relying on a fixed clamp that loosens over time. That matters on a trailer accumulating hard miles, where slack in the coupling shows up as noise and shock loading. Couplers are offered in A-frame form for standard tongues and in channel-mount form for straight tongue and fabricated frames, with adjustable channel versions that let a coupler be positioned to suit the tongue height.
Heavy-duty jacks complete the line, sized for the tongue weights that gooseneck and equipment trailers generate. Across the range the emphasis is consistent: forged and heavy-section components, load ratings backed by testing, and hardware specified for agricultural, military and heavy-duty commercial use rather than occasional recreational towing.

A tongue jack is a device mounted to a trailer tongue that raises and lowers the front of the trailer for coupling, uncoupling, and maneuvering. This manual covers multiple styles: bolt-on rack jacks, snap ring models, bolt-thru models, A-plate jacks, direct-mount jacks, and pivot tube jacks. They are available in side-wind (hand-crank) and top-wind configurations, with optional drop foot, drop leg, or caster wheel accessories for ground support.
No. The manual explicitly states: "These jacks are not designed for mounting to round tongues." Tongue jacks are designed for flat or rectangular tongues only.
The gap between the mounting bolts and the tongue must not exceed 1/16 inch (1.5 mm). This applies to all bolt-on mounting bracket installations. Proper alignment ensures secure fastening and safe operation.
No. A-plate jacks are designed specifically for mounting to trailers with A-plate couplers only. If your trailer has a different coupler type, you will need a different jack mounting style.
Bolt-on rack jacks include supplied bolts and locknuts for mounting. The exact number and size depend on your tongue width. The manual specifies that bolts are inserted into holes corresponding to the tongue width, and the assembly is secured with locknuts torqued to 25 ft. lbs.
For bolt-on installations, you will need a wrench or socket set to tighten the locknuts to 25 ft. lbs. torque. For weld-on installations, you must have access to an AWS-certified welder. For A-plate installations, you will need a wrench for 3/8-16 grade 5 bolts and a welder for the support plate.
Before mounting the jack, confirm that there will be no interference from the tow vehicle, tongue, ground, and any other mounted accessories while stationary or in motion. Check for interference in all positions including handle swing and swivel positions if applicable. After installation is complete, check for interference again. Specifically verify clearance of the handle, trailer light cables, and coupler.
1) Place the gear housing on the tongue and insert the supplied bolts into holes corresponding to the tongue width. 2) Place the mounting bracket below the tongue with the flat surface against the tongue. 3) Secure with locknuts and torque to 25 ft. lbs. Ensure the gap between mounting bolts and tongue does not exceed 1/16 inch. After installation, check clearance of the handle, trailer light cables, and coupler.
1) Place the jack against the tongue and position the mounting straps on the opposite side of the tongue. Align the holes in the mounting bracket with the holes in the mounting straps. 2) Insert the 4 bolts through the mounting bracket and mounting straps. The upper bolts should rest on the top of the tongue; the lower bolts should be less than 1/16 inch from the bottom of the tongue. 3) Secure with locknuts and torque to 25 ft. lbs. 4) Check for clearance of handle, trailer light cables, and coupler. Ensure the correct mounting hole pattern for your tongue size.
1) Place the jack bracket over the mount and place the snap ring in the groove. 2) Seat the snap ring fully into the groove. Before installing the snap ring, inspect the snap ring groove and remove any debris to ensure proper seating.
1) Place the jack bracket into the recessed opening on the mount. 2) Place the small end of the bushing into the jack bracket and onto the bolt. 3) Tighten the locknut until there is little movement in the bushing. Note: The bolt should be installed between the trailer tongue and mount; the jack bracket will be held by the bushing between the locknut and the mount.
A-plate jacks are designed for trailers with A-plate couplers. It is recommended to attach a bottom support plate to the bottom of the tongue. 1) All welding must be performed by an AWS-certified welder. 2) If the A-plate is separate from the jack, align the jack (and foot, if equipped) with the jack and coupler as desired before welding using a 3/16 inch fillet weld. 3) Bolt the jack A-plate to the coupler using three 3/8-16 grade 5 bolts with washers, torqued to 15-20 ft. lbs. 4) Weld the recommended support plate to the bottom of the trailer frame using a 3/16 inch fillet weld. 5) If your jack is a plain mount type, it may be mounted directly to a coupler with a 3/16 inch fillet weld. 6) Rack jacks with a similar A-plate incorporated into their design may be attached according to these instructions.
1) All welding must be performed by an AWS-certified welder. 2) Place the jack at the desired location. 3) Weld 1 inch in 2 locations on both sides of the jack using a 3/16 inch fillet weld. This creates four 1-inch welds total (two on each side).
1) All welding must be performed by an AWS-certified welder. 2) The non-beveled side of the pivot tube is welded to the tongue unless otherwise specified on hardware. 3) Place the weld-on pivot tube against the tongue and weld all around with a 3/16 inch fillet weld. Align one set of pivot mount holes vertically. 4) Mate the jack to the pivot tube and secure with the supplied pin.

The manual does not mention any electrical components, wiring, or battery connections for tongue jacks. These are mechanical devices operated by hand crank (side-wind or top-wind models) and do not require electrical installation.
Before towing, you must fully retract and rotate the jack. If using an optional drop foot or caster, always remove it before towing to maximize ground clearance. If the jack has a drop foot or drop leg, ensure the supplied pin is fully inserted through both sides of the inner tube and the drop tube before using the jack. If the jack is a swivel model, lock the plunger pin into a hole in the mounting bracket before raising or lowering the tongue.
The jack capacity is limited to the lesser of the jack, footplate, or caster wheel capacity. Never exceed the maximum rated capacity. Refer to the stamped markings or decals on your product to obtain the rated capacity. If uncertain, contact Cequent Performance Products at 1-800-521-0510 or www.cequentgroup.com.
No. These jacks are designed for vertical loading only. Excessive side forces may cause jack failure and must be avoided. Always apply load vertically.
Never position any part of your body under any portion of the product or the load being supported. Secure the load, vehicle, and trailer from rolling by blocking the wheels when operating the jack or coupling the trailer. Do not allow children to play on or around the product or the load being supported. Minimize movement of the implement while the jack is under load. Before manually moving the trailer, crank the jack to its lowest position.
If your jack has a pivot tube mount, make certain the pivot pin is fully inserted through both sides of the pivot tube and the pivot mount before using the jack. This ensures safe operation and prevents the jack from shifting during use.
If your jack is a swivel model, lock the plunger pin into a hole in the mounting bracket before raising or lowering the tongue. This prevents unwanted rotation and ensures safe operation.
After installation is complete, check for interference again in all positions including handle swing and swivel positions if applicable. Specifically verify clearance of the handle, trailer light cables, and coupler. Ensure all bolts are properly torqued and all welds are complete and sound.
The following procedures should be performed at least annually: For side-wind models, the internal gearing and bushings must be kept lubricated. Apply a small amount of automotive grease to the internal gearing by removing the jack cover, or if equipped, use a needle nose applicator or standard grease gun on the lubrication point found on the side of the jack near the crank. Rotate the jack handle to distribute the grease evenly. A lightweight oil must be applied to the handle unit at both sides of the tube for side-wind models. If equipped, the axle bolt and nut assembly of the caster wheel must also be lubricated with the same lightweight oil. For top-wind models, apply a lightweight oil to the screw stem. If used in a marine environment, flush the jack assembly and bushings with fresh water and apply fresh lubricant.
Use automotive grease for the internal gearing and bushings of side-wind models. Use lightweight oil for the handle unit, caster wheel axle bolt and nut assembly, and the screw stem of top-wind models. If the jack is used in a marine environment, flush with fresh water and apply fresh lubricant annually.
To attach a wheel assembly: 1) Insert the long spacer into the wheel. 2) Set the wheel into the caster body and place the bolt through the caster body and wheel. 3) Secure with the nut provided. For a heavy duty caster, use 4 3/8 inch bolts, washers, and locknuts as shown in the manual. Note: Jack capacity is limited to the lesser of the jack or caster capacity.
To attach a handle assembly: 1) Insert the long spacer into the roller followed by the thin spacer and the bolt. 2) Secure to the crank stem with the nut provided. For a top-wind handle assembly: 1) Place the washer over the screw stem and then place the handle over the screw stem. 2) Secure the handle to the screw stem with the bolt and nut provided.
Always replace bent, broken, or worn parts before using this product. Inspect the jack regularly and replace any damaged components to ensure safe operation.

For bolt-thru models, the locknut may not be tightened sufficiently. Tighten the locknut until there is little movement in the bushing. Do not over-tighten, as this can damage the bushing; tighten only until movement is minimal.
The snap ring may not be fully seated in the groove. Before installation, inspect the snap ring groove and remove any debris. Then seat the snap ring fully into the groove. If the snap ring still does not seat properly, check for damage to the groove or snap ring and replace if necessary.
The jack may require lubrication. For side-wind models, apply automotive grease to the internal gearing and lightweight oil to the handle. For top-wind models, apply lightweight oil to the screw stem. Rotate the jack handle to distribute lubricant evenly. Perform this maintenance at least annually. If the jack still does not operate smoothly, inspect for bent, broken, or worn parts and replace before further use.
Verify that you have not exceeded the maximum rated capacity of the jack. The jack capacity is limited to the lesser of the jack, footplate, or caster wheel capacity. Refer to the stamped markings or decals on your product for the rated capacity. If the load is within capacity, inspect for bent, broken, or worn parts and replace before further use.
